A used Toyota Tundra fender (RH) costs $35 to $616, with a median asking price of $303. Based on 248 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 13,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

Trim-specific context
This pricing covers the RH variant of the Toyota Tundra fender, based on 248 priced listings across 7 model years (2015, 2016, 2018, 2020, 2021, 2023, 2025). Its $303 median is 6% above the Toyota Tundra fender overall median of $286.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
